IVF in Nepal is the best procedure for infertile couples to conceive a child. Most women successfully conceive after IVF. The following are six main steps that give a successful result. These are:

  1. Ovulation induction: Experts at an IVF center in Nepal give a woman a fertility drug that helps stimulate her ovaries to produce more eggs for fertilization. An expert oversees the timing of the ripening of the eggs, and when they are ready, the experts pick them up. In some cases, not all eggs are fertilized correctly; this is why the best IVF doctor in Nepal gives fertility drugs. Then, the fertility doctor uses ultrasound to monitor the growth and development of the eggs in the woman's ovaries. They also do a blood test to see if the hormone levels are accurate.
  2. Egg retrieval: In this step of IVF in Nepal, a fertility specialist retrieves the developed eggs from the woman's ovaries using a hollow needle called a catheter. This needle passes through the woman's pelvic cavity and will be done under local anesthesia to reduce discomfort and pain. In some cases, women may experience mild cramping during egg retrieval for several weeks after the procedure. Your fertility doctor will prescribe some pain medication to reduce discomfort and pain.
  3. Secured Sperm: In the third step of IVF in Nepal, a fertility doctor combines a woman's eggs with her partner's sperm, obtained surgically through ejaculation.
  4. Fertilization of eggs: This is one of the most critical steps of IVF in Nepal, where fertility experts mix the eggs obtained by the woman with her partner's sperm to facilitate fertilization. There is a chance of low fertilization; in such cases, the best IVF doctor in Nepal uses an advanced technique known as ICSI. ICSI is an advanced IVF procedure where fertility specialists inject a single sperm into each egg. The chance of conceiving with ICSI is higher than with other fertility treatments.
  5. Embryo transfer: On the day of the embryo transfer, the embryo specialist selects the most active embryo for transfer to the mother's uterus and waits for pregnancy symptoms.
  6. Pregnancy Test: The final step of IVF in Nepal, where fertility experts perform a pregnancy test after fourteen days of embryo transfer. An expert conducts this test using an ultrasound scanning probe to listen for a fatal heartbeat. Once a heartbeat is confirmed, a successful pregnancy has occurred. Specialists discharge the couple from an IVF center in Nepal to a local gynecologist, where the pregnancy grows as usual, and the couple must wait nine months for their child to be born.

What points should couples consider while looking for the best IVF center in Kathmandu?

Below are the points that couples should consider while looking for the best IVF center in Kathmandu and they are:

  1. Research and gather information: Couples can search online reviews, websites, and patient testimonials to find the best IVF center in Kathmandu. They can also request referrals from friends, family, or support groups undergoing IVF in Nepal.
  2. Licensing: Couples must verify that the IVF center they have chosen has the appropriate medical authorities and government agencies to perform IVF in Nepal. This review gives surety that the center meets the specific treatment guidelines.
  3. Success rate: One should always check the success rate of IVF center in Nepal. Better expertise and technology ensure higher success rates. Couples should like fertility experts about their success rates, broken down by age and specific fertility issues.
  4. Experienced Fertility Professionals: Couples need to check the skills and experience of a fertility doctor, including embryologists and nurses. Couples should seek a clinic with qualified and experienced reproductive endocrinologists to provide personalized care.
  5. Technology and Equipment: Couples must visit their chosen fertility center and explore the website to evaluate the equipment and technology that professionals use to treat couples' infertility problems. Couples should always check that the clinic they visit has the latest equipment for procedures such as egg retrieval and embryo transfer.
  6. Cost and treatment transparency: Couples should ask fertility experts about the cost of IVF in Nepal and any additional charges. We advise couples to always choose an IVF center in Kathmandu that ensures cost transparency. Also, check if the clinic offers financial assistance to insurance providers that cover all or part of the fertility treatment cost to reduce the burden on couples.
  7. Support Services: Couples should look for clinics that provide the best counseling and support services to help them cope with the emotional and psychological aspects of infertility treatment.
  8. Legal and Ethical Aspects: Couples must check that the clinic complies with the ethical and legal guidelines for Assisted Reproduction Technology according to the Government of Nepal.
